Transaction e5985aed26188a7e20115f0f9eca243bf73a6910094d0c1c38f8973e41c12c62

1 Input
1 Outputs
  • e5985aed26188a7e20115f0f9eca243bf73a6910094d0c1c38f8973e41c12c62:0
  • value  1748040
    address  3G9wD4acGtiyRAkWvHZBhftJcCQ3wFNETX